Philips Zoom DayWhite 14% – Advanced Teeth Whitening Gel
Achieve a brighter, whiter smile from the comfort of your home with Philips Zoom DayWhite 14%. This advanced whitening gel contains 14% hydrogen peroxide, effectively removing stains and restoring the natural whiteness of your teeth.
Designed for precision application, the gel spreads evenly, ensuring consistent whitening results. The formula is enriched with Amorphous Calcium Phosphate (ACP), which strengthens enamel, reduces tooth sensitivity, and prevents demineralization.
Philips Zoom DayWhite 14% is part of the professional Philips whitening line, bringing dental-grade results to home use.

How do teeth whitening products work?
Our whitening products remove surface stains and lighten the enamel. Active ingredients like hydrogen peroxide or carbamide peroxide oxidize stains, making your teeth appear whiter.
How long does a whitening treatment take?
It depends on the product. Whitening strips work within 7-14 days, while whitening gels can provide faster results. Whitening toothpaste and mouthwash help maintain the effects

How often should I change my toothbrush?
Replace your toothbrush every 3 months or sooner if the bristles are worn out.
Do I really need to use dental floss?
Yes! Brushing removes only some plaque. Flossing cleans between teeth, preventing food buildup and bacterial growth.
What should I do if my gums bleed?
Bleeding gums may be a sign of gum inflammation. Try:
- Brushing gently but thoroughly
- Using floss and antibacterial mouthwash
- Consulting your dentist if the problem persists
